Tires Plus Total Car Care


Address

310 NE Delaware Ave, Crocker, Iowa, 50021-6600

Phone number

(515) 963-4040

Category

Automotive > Automobile - Parts & Accessories

Online

Brands: Yokohama

Reviews


No reviews yet. Be the first to write a review!